Why are Japanese manga not colored? Manga are usually printed on paper that has been recycled numerous times. The paper is thin, nearly transparent, and not intended to last. Unsold copies of manga are usually returned to be recycled again. Expending the time and cost of applying color to this paper is something of an exercise in futility.

Why are there no color mangas? Manga artists already struggle to produce work to meet their deadlines, and coloring is an extra burden that most of them couldn’t handle regularly, much less while producing their normal output. Ask any artist: coloring their work is a hugely time intensive extra task.

Why is manga black and white?

Why are most manga published in black and white and not color, like American comics? The simple answer is that it’s simply cheaper, faster, and easier to publish comics in black and white than it is to print in color.
